Crispy Zucchini Cigars with Feta and Mozzarella are a light yet indulgent Mediterranean-inspired appetizer. Thin zucchini strips are wrapped around a creamy cheese filling, rolled into cigar shapes, and baked or fried until golden and crunchy. The salty tang of feta combined with the stretchy melt of mozzarella creates a perfectly balanced bite. These zucchini cigars are ideal as a starter, snack, or party finger food and pair beautifully with yogurt or garlic dipping sauces.

🛒 Ingredients
Zucchini Wrap
-
Medium zucchini – 2 large
-
Olive oil – 2 tablespoons
-
Salt – ½ teaspoon
Cheese Filling
-
Feta cheese (crumbled) – ¾ cup
-
Mozzarella cheese (grated) – ¾ cup
-
Garlic (minced) – 1 clove
-
Fresh parsley or dill (chopped) – 2 tablespoons
-
Black pepper – ½ teaspoon
-
Dried oregano – ½ teaspoon
Coating
-
Breadcrumbs or panko – ½ cup
-
Parmesan cheese (optional) – 2 tablespoons
👩🍳 Instructions
Step 1: Prepare the Zucchini
Slice zucchini lengthwise into thin strips using a mandoline or sharp knife. Lightly sprinkle with salt and let rest for 10 minutes to release moisture. Pat dry with paper towels and brush lightly with olive oil.
Step 2: Make the Cheese Filling
In a bowl, mix feta, mozzarella, garlic, herbs, black pepper, and oregano until well combined.
Step 3: Assemble the Cigars
Place a spoonful of cheese filling at one end of each zucchini strip. Roll tightly into cigar shapes. Roll each cigar in breadcrumbs (and Parmesan if using) for extra crunch.
Step 4: Cook
🔥 Oven Method (Healthier)
-
Preheat oven to 200°C (400°F)
-
Place cigars on a lined baking tray
-
Bake for 20–25 minutes, flipping once, until golden and crispy
🍳 Pan-Fry Method
-
Heat olive oil in a pan
-
Fry cigars on medium heat until golden on all sides
-
Drain on paper towels

💡 Tips & Variations
-
Add chili flakes for a spicy kick 🌶
-
Use phyllo pastry for extra crunch
-
Air-fry at 190°C for 15 minutes
-
Replace mozzarella with halloumi for firmer texture
❓ Q & A
Q1: Can I make these ahead of time?
Yes, assemble and refrigerate for up to 24 hours before cooking.
Q2: Can I freeze zucchini cigars?
Yes, freeze before baking. Bake directly from frozen, adding 5 extra minutes.
Q3: Are these gluten-free?
Use gluten-free breadcrumbs or skip coating.
Q4: Can I use eggplant instead of zucchini?
Absolutely! Thinly sliced eggplant works very well.
